Background:
Approval of this resolution will authorize the award of the construction contract to Teamwork Construction Services for the construction of the SSH/SH96 RTL & SSH FS6 Median Cut Project (ST1912) and authorize funds for a construction work change directive budget.

This project will extend the right-hand turning lane northbound on South Shore Harbor Boulevard that turns to eastbound onto State Highway 96; as well as provide a median cut with a southbound left turn lane for entry/exit of fire trucks at Fire Station No. 6 on South Shore Boulevard.

The project also includes:

1. Installation of two (2) traffic warning signal lights, with power source, to alert oncoming traffic to stop so that fire trucks may enter/exit the fire station safely in emergency and non-emergency situations
2. Add an underground transformer on the west side of the median as a power source for the signal lights
3. Extending the right-hand turning lane northbound on SSH Blvd to eastbound on SH96
4. Add a control function inside Fire Station #6 that controls the signal lights

There are two (2) sealed bids for this project that were received on Tuesday, October 29, 2019 (Bid No. 19-CIP-041). Teamwork Construction Services submitted the lowest bid, based on the A+B bidding system, in the amount of $376,956.74 and for a construction time of 120 calendar days. Attached is the City's engineering consultant's recommendation of award, along with the bid tabulation.
